http://mogu.io/156-156SummaryThe first one is to discuss what tools we can use to assist the analysis when there are problems with the Linux system, and to discuss the possible points and ideas when the problem arises, and hopefully to introduce some Linux kernel mechanisms to the application Layer development team to choose a more appropriate usage strategy.ObjectiveThe search team's servers in the previou
I. System performance analysis (Top command)The top command is a common performance analysis tool under Linux that shows the resource usage of each process in real time, and refreshes the list of processes by default for 5 seconds, so it is similar to the Task manager for Windows.650) this.width=650; "src=" Http://my.csdn.net/uploads/201207/10/1341935470_9855.jpg "width=" 576 "height=" 445 "style = "border:0px;"/>Statistical information about the curr
Article Title: View linux server hard disk I/O read/write load. Linux is a technology channel of the IT lab in China. Includes basic categories such as desktop applications, Linux system management, kernel research, embedded systems, and open source.
An exception occurred on a linu
Turn from http://blog.csdn.net/szchtx/article/details/38455385 thanksLoad is an important indicator of the Linux machine, which intuitively reflects the current state of the machine. If the machine load is too high, then the operation of the machine will be difficult.Linux has a high load, mainly due to CPU use, memory usage, IO Consumption is composed of three p
processing is not important, in fact, two quad-core processor equals four dual-core processor equals eight single processor. So, it should have eight processor cores. Let's take a look at the output of uptime: This is a 4-core processor, and the results also show a lot of free resources. The reality is that even if it peaked at 2.8, I never thought about its load problem. So, how can there be three numbers
of the top command is detailed
The top command is a commonly used performance analysis tool under Linux to display the resource consumption status of each process in real time, similar to the Task Manager of Windows. The following is a detailed description of how it is used.
Top-02:53:32 up, 6:34, users, load average:0.24, 0.21, 0.24
tasks:481 Total, 3 running, 474 sleeping, 0 stopped, 4 zombie
Cpu (s)
the type of key to create. The possible values are "RSA1" for protocol version 1 and "DSA", "ECDSA" or "RSA" for Protoco L version 2.Cat ~/. ssh/id_rsa.pub > ~/. ssh/authorized_keysNote: PUTTYGEN.EXE generated with putty will not be compatible with OpenSSH, resulting in server refused our key error at logonPractice: To copy the private key (ID_RSA), I use VIM or cat to open the Id_rsa file and then right-click on the mouse to copy the Clipboard under Windows, save to a text to PUTTYGEN.EXE fi
-t5arwlcgaacrujsn5fg245.png-wh_50 "src=" https://s4.51cto.com/ Wyfs02/m02/92/57/wkiom1j-t5arwlcgaacrujsn5fg245.png-wh_500x0-wm_3-wmp_4-s_3292294740.png "/>Click [Session] in the tree menu and fill in the space below the host Name (or IP address) with the IP and port number of the remote host,In saved sessions to give a name to the remote host, click [Save] to save, convenient next use.650) this.width=650; "title=" 5.png "alt=" wkiom1j-uczqqdagaaclbhewygg271.png-wh_50 "src=" https://s4.51cto.com/
The background is this:The implementation of a module in C + + in a project requires a multi-threaded approachWhere the hot load needs to be implemented, this part when the configuration file changesWill cancel the unwanted thread if needed, and create a new thread if neededHowever, after observation, it will be found that each time the configuration file is updated, the resources requested by the deleted thread have not been released.The Virt field o
In peacetime operations, when a server has a performance problem, it usually looks at the current CPU usage, especially the load of the CPU (load average).To get the CPU load of the server, there are three kinds of commands:1) w command [[email protected] ~]# W 12:12:41 up 167 days, 20:46, 2 users, load average:0.00,
The latest 10 open-source stress/load testing tools in linux
The load/stress testing tool can help you understand the execution of applications under load/pressure. It can expose problems and improve the performance. Therefore, load/stress testing is essential to ensure syst
Check the CPU and memory load in linux.
$ Vmstatprocs ----------- memory ---------- --- swap -- ----- io ---- system -- ----- cpu ------ r B swpd free buff cache si so bi bo in cs us sy id wa st 1 4 329796 26040 4528 1 50 160 36 17 2 10 85 3 0 results are explained as follows: the procsr column indicates the number of processes that run and wait for the cpu time
Linux system if you want to understand the load between multiple database servers, then you will use the Clustershell tools, as a Linux operation tool, its installation and configuration is also a learning, then on Linux to install and configure Clustershell?
Installation and configuration of Clustershell
Recently a Linux server abnormal, the system reflects very slowly, the corresponding application can not be reflected, but also in the case of freezing, after several days of observation, found that the server pressure is very large, the main pressure from the hard drive IO access has reached 100%In order to make it easier for you and yourself to meet this problem as soon as possible, I will look at the Linux
Original post address: http://www.linuxeden.com/html/unix/20070202/25328.htmlComplete MySQL database Optimization under high Linux Load
Source: Author: zhuomingliang Release Date: 2007-02-02Linuxeden-Hangzhou yundun Network Technology Co., Ltd. is hiring Linux Talents
Tags: appear single processor ROC own difference purpose BSP Rule roadOriginal link: http://blog.scoutapp.com/articles/2009/07/31/understanding-load-averagesYou may have a good understanding of the load average (load averages) for Linux. The load mean can be seen in the upti
View all CPU load commands in LINUX $ vmstatprocs ----------- memory ---------- --- swap -- ----- io ---- system -- ----- cpu ------ r B swpd free buff cache si so bi bo in cs us sy id wa st 1 4 329796 26040 4528 3379824 1 1 50 160 36 17 2 10 85 3 0 procsr column indicates the number of processes running and waiting for the cpu time slice, if the cpu usage exceed
HAProxy provides high availability, load balancing, and proxies based on TCP and HTTP applications, supporting virtual hosting, which is a free, fast, and reliable solution. Haproxy four-layer load Balancing SetupHost Planning:Server 192.168.1.148 provides haproxy servicesBackstage Web1 192.168.1.150WEB2 192.168.1.136Installing with the source packageExtract:TAR-
, Output is as follows:Then use the command:cat/proc/2184/maps, the output is as follows:Figure 4At rest, we calculate the offsets for the virtual spaces of the two segment:The first is the code snippet, the virtual address from 0x00400000 to 0x004c1026. In Figure 4, because the page is aligned, 0x400000 to 0x4c2000 are assigned.The second is the data segment, where the virtual address is a 0X006C1EF0 to 0x006c1ef0+0x4408=0x 6c62f8. In Figure 4, because the page is aligned, 0x6c1000 to 0x6c4000
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.